Among the dried stems and wilting leaves, a small beauty steals the eye a delicate purple flower growing at the edge of the garden. Its unique shape and captivating petal color seem to bring a sense of serenity to the simple natural setting. Although small and often overlooked, this flower holds a special charm for anyone who pays close attention.

I discovered this flower while walking through the garden and was immediately drawn to its blend of soft purple with a slight gradation of white in the center. When photographed up close, the detailed texture of the petals and the subtle natural patterns are captivating. There are also several small insects that add a sense of life to this photo as if to demonstrate that nature always coexists in beautiful balance.

I edited this photo using Photoshop Express to enhance the natural colors and highlight the contrast between the flower and the background. Slight adjustments to the lighting and sharpness help bring out previously hidden details, without losing the natural feel of the main subject.

Through this work, I want to remind you that beauty doesn't always have to be sought in distant or grand places. Sometimes, it's hidden in the corner of the garden, growing modestly but exuding extraordinary charm. With just a little attention and a touch of creativity, nature's beauty can be immortalized into a heart-warming visual story. 🌸
